Hip-hop mogul Sean Combs is on trial for sex trafficking, racketeering, and other charges. Here's everything to know about the rapper's trial, including how much time he's facing.
Sean “Diddy” Combs’s federal trial began with opening statements and testimony that alleges bribery, violence and paid sexual encounters.
R&B singer Casandra Ventura, a onetime rising star in the New York hip-hop scene, testified that ex-boyfriend Sean "Diddy" Combs abused her and derailed her career when she took the stand at the rapper's trial on Tuesday.
Lawyers on both sides of Sean Combs' sex-crimes trial delivered opening statements, and witnesses alleged the one-time mogul was violent in multiple instances.
